Cod liver oil consists of 100% fat, 0% protein, 0% carbs, 0% fiber and 0% water. Cod liver oil has 900 calories per 100g, that is 113% higher than other foods in Animal fats. In total 100% of the calories in Cod liver oil are from fat, 0% from protein and 0% from carbohydrates.

Fatty acids and cholesterol in Cod liver oil

Of the 100.0g total fat per 100g in Cod liver oil, 17.9g are saturated fatty acids (SFA), 29.6g are monounsaturated fatty acids (MUFA) and 47.9g are polyunsaturated fatty acids (PUFA). The amount of cholesterol is 850.0mg.
